Output a62bab4ebec6705981287cbe76450973d3616513349cf7942856bd626ee6ae96:0

value
17840364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f41053660d6d7cd6e26913d64ef89c3c22da2da2 OP_EQUAL
address
3PwWMghBZdnswLx65FDJCgiBhfMkKcpdJw
transaction
a62bab4ebec6705981287cbe76450973d3616513349cf7942856bd626ee6ae96
confirmations
281670
spent
true